What is the median home price in Juneau County?

The median home value in Juneau County is $179k. The median monthly rent is $883. Annual property taxes average $3k. Home values are based on U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ey estimates.

Are home values rising in Juneau County?

Home values in Juneau County have increased 27.3% over the past two years. This indicates a strong appreciation trend. This data is sourced from the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A) House Price Index.

How much income do you need to buy a home in Juneau County?

Based on a typical all-in ownership cost of $931/month (mortgage, taxes, insurance), you'd generally need a household income of approximately $40k/year to keep housing costs at or below 28% of gross income — a common lender guideline. The median household income in Juneau County is $66k/year.

What industries drive the economy in Juneau County?

The largest employment sectors in Juneau County are public administration (22%) and retail (18%) of the local workforce. Industry data is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ey.
